Bears say
Comcast is facing strong pressure in its core cable business, with continued declines in broadband subscribers and negative ARPU growth. While the company's strategic shift to lower pricing plans and free wireless lines is showing early signs of success, it is also putting significant financial pressure on the company with declines in EBITDA. The recent acquisition of Sky and NBCUniversal may provide some upside potential, but dual-class shares give CEO Brian Roberts substantial power to thwart other initiatives that may benefit shareholders.
